Overall Review of Encore at Eastlake

caveat

Parking and visitor fees frustrate

Parking rules and extra fees are a major source of frustration for residents.

Many residents describe parking as difficult, including limited availability and cars being towed even when they say they had a permit. Several reviews also point to added costs for resident parking and guest parking, sometimes changing on weekends. A few residents mention this creates problems for visitors and for everyday convenience, especially at night and during weekends.

common

Maintenance timing is mixed

Residents report both fast maintenance fixes and frustrating delays.

Some reviews praise maintenance for being quick to respond and resolving requests rapidly after service tickets are submitted. Other residents describe maintenance as taking too long, closing tickets without resolving the issue, or requiring repeated follow-ups for basic repairs. Several of the negative comments connect those delays to larger quality-of-life problems at home, such as appliances or longer-running issues.

common

Office support feels inconsistent

Residents describe the leasing office as helpful at times and unresponsive at others.

Some residents highlight supportive, kind office staff and say emails or help requests were answered promptly. Others report poor communication, difficulty getting updates, and frequent closed-office issues, including complaints about unanswered calls. A recurring contrast in the reviews is that residents can’t count on consistent follow-through when problems come up.

caveat

Pricing feels heavy for services

Multiple reviews say the overall cost doesn’t match the day-to-day experience.

Several residents criticize the pricing and describe frequent extra charges beyond rent, including fees they feel add up quickly. Others specifically tie their frustration to the combination of high rent and operational problems like parking pressure or slow maintenance. A few reviews also mention that utilities or billing issues can make the total monthly cost feel even higher than expected.

Nearby Places of Interest

This part of Thornton, Colorado offers a convenient and diverse range of amenities for seniors considering the area for living. With a variety of restaurants including Old Chicago, McDonald's, and Olive Garden within close proximity, there are plenty of dining options to choose from. Additionally, there are several pharmacies nearby such as Walgreens and Safeway Pharmacy for easy access to medications. For medical needs, there are reputable physicians like Peak Pediatrics and Touchstone Imaging Thornton located within a short distance. The area also boasts parks like Yorkborough Park and Amherst Park for outdoor recreation opportunities. Furthermore, theaters like AMC Orchard 12 and hospitals like Children's Hospital Colorado North Campus provide entertainment and healthcare options nearby. Overall, this part of Thornton provides a well-rounded community with convenient amenities for senior living.
